diff --git a/.gitignore b/.gitignore index c0ce5dde95c1fbbd9176fbfcc21a8ff17dc3cbb2..046d6e95a0520ecd4d58f2c34851b941efc38b6b 100644 --- a/.gitignore +++ b/.gitignore @@ -1,4 +1,3 @@ .env *.pyc *.sqlite3 -/static \ No newline at end of file diff --git a/budget/static/budget/css/budget.css b/static/css/mint.css rename from budget/static/budget/css/budget.css rename to static/css/mint.css diff --git a/budget/static/budget/js/budget.js b/static/js/mint.js rename from budget/static/budget/js/budget.js rename to static/js/mint.js diff --git a/budget/templates/budget/index.html b/budget/templates/budget/index.html index e3bc411ca00fad79634d460b99fc0b85e7b7961b..4bcd3916a6f27ec3f9f1c4a7fe5004348642400b 100644 --- a/budget/templates/budget/index.html +++ b/budget/templates/budget/index.html @@ -9,8 +9,8 @@ {{ json_ctx|json_script:"ctx-data" }} - - + + diff --git a/mint/settings.py b/mint/settings.py index 722a005e3896f5275c4b959e6fe0c7b2390e142f..8b035da64e3c3082ae92993de8a0df425699076e 100644 --- a/mint/settings.py +++ b/mint/settings.py @@ -87,7 +87,9 @@ USE_TZ = True STATIC_URL = "static/" -STATIC_ROOT = env.str("STATIC", BASE_DIR / "static") +STATICFILES_DIRS = [ + BASE_DIR / "static", +] DEFAULT_AUTO_FIELD = "django.db.models.BigAutoField" diff --git a/nix/module.nix b/nix/module.nix index 81ae3636433d17e4147a75d74cda0560a5263eec..f89011a6e7493034d04eb6ced6a5cb3a83c9ddef 100644 --- a/nix/module.nix +++ b/nix/module.nix @@ -88,7 +88,6 @@ environment = { PYTHONPATH = "${cfg.package.python.pkgs.makePythonPath cfg.package.propagatedBuildInputs}:${cfg.package}/lib/mint"; GUNICORN_CMD_ARGS = "--bind=${cfg.address}:${toString cfg.port}"; MINT_DATABASE = cfg.database; - MINT_STATIC = "${cfg.package}/lib/mint/static"; } // (pkgs.lib.mapAttrs (_: toString) cfg.settings); serviceConfig = { User = cfg.user; diff --git a/nix/pkg.nix b/nix/pkg.nix index 6b4a6d251edcf41c874e9be3ab76c7e43ec6f22d..14d336ea373cfa61e1ae5ea1bc8629f5171672d6 100644 --- a/nix/pkg.nix +++ b/nix/pkg.nix @@ -34,13 +34,6 @@ django django-debug-toolbar mozilla-django-oidc ]; - postBuild = '' - export MINT_OIDC_CONFIG_URL= - export MINT_OIDC_CLIENT_ID= - export MINT_SECRET_KEY=super-secret-key-do-not-use-me - export MINT_OIDC_CLIENT_SECRET= - ${python.pythonOnBuildForHost.interpreter} manage.py collectstatic - ''; postInstall = '' mkdir -p $out/lib cp -r . $out/lib/mint